To: Heads of Department
From: Group Commercial Office, Hadrell Industrial

Following the margin review, the discount framework for large deals is revised. Orders exceeding the threshold set per product family now require dual approval from the department head and the pricing committee. Standing discounts agreed under the old Calder framework remain valid until contract renewal, after which the new bands apply. Department heads should brief their teams this week. The confidential business-planning note is set out immediately below.

management briefing: Headcount on the Belix team goes from 60 to 93 by the end of November. Gross margin on Belix came in at 23 percent against a plan of 47 percent.

# Log sampling for the Wrennet notification service
# This service emits roughly 40k log lines per minute at peak, so we
# sample INFO at 5% and keep WARN/ERROR at 100%. If support needs full
# traces for an incident, flip sample_rate to 1.0 for no more than one
# hour — the sink fills quickly. Sampled logs are written to the store below.

replica DSN, yadup-hahig: mongodb://gilys_svc:Mx@db-5f8f.norvasoft.internal:5432/eliion

QUARTERLY PLANNING NOTE — Finance Team, Brellic Manufacturing

Training budget for next year is provisionally set 8% above the current allocation, weighted toward the Kestwick plant certification programme. E-learning licences shift from per-seat to site-wide, saving an estimated 12%. Travel for off-site courses is capped; approvals route through divisional controllers. Final figures lock after the November forecast cycle. The budget's link to forward plans is covered in the confidential note below.

board note of kadug-tawig: Only 5 of the 100 pilot accounts renewed Oliath, so a churn review is set for April 15.

### 14:22 — Version pin mismatch identified

At 14:22 the on-call confirmed that Lanternkit, our shared component library, had published 5.1.0 without the agreed major-bump for the removed theming API. External plugins pinned to ^5.0 pulled the breaking change automatically. We restored 5.0.9 as `latest` at 14:31 and cut a corrected 6.0.0. Plugin authors should verify their lockfiles resolve to the restored artifact, identified by the trace below:

build token for tawif-bahip: htk31_68bba16e1afabfef4ecc69408c06f16